Arched reticulated shell inhaul-cable-free middle starting construction method
A construction method for middle starting of an arched reticulated shell without inhaul cables is characterized by comprising the following steps that firstly, a starting unit net rack is selected, the middle position in the length direction of the whole net rack is selected, the length of the starting unit net rack is the span of the net rack, and the width of the starting unit net rack is one axle distance; 2, carrying out simulation checking calculation by utilizing the model of the net rack, and finding out a super-stress rod piece and a bolt; thirdly, the rod pieces and the bolts which do not meet the requirements are replaced, and then checking calculation is conducted again till all the rod pieces and the bolts meet the requirements; fourthly, according to the width of the stacker-reclaimer foundation, through simulation checking calculation and entity lofting, assembling is conducted from the starting unit net rack arch crown to two sections, and then a crane hoists and crosses over the stacker-reclaimer foundation; and fifthly, starting unit net racks are continuously installed on the two sides of the stacker-reclaimer foundation at the same time in two groups till the whole starting unit net racks are installed. The method has the advantages that the construction period is short, and the construction cost is greatly reduced.
